MANILA, Philippines – The Philippine men’s national football team got some much-needed time on the field but couldn’t get a win over Malaysia, settling for a scoreless draw on Wednesday, March 22 at Rizal Memorial Stadium.
It was the fifth straight match the two teams have played that ended in a stalemate. The Azkals have not beaten Malaysia since the 1991 Southeast Asian Games.
The Azkals will next be in action against Nepal on Tuesday, March 28 at 8 pm (also at Rizal Memorial) in an AFC Asian Cup qualifying match. – Rappler.com
